Precinct results — 2007 general

17 precincts reported in New Jersey State Senate District 2's 2007 general election. The twenty largest:

Precinct Winner Margin Votes
34001-1 Democratic D+14.8 8,657
34001-2 Democratic D+12.2 7,685
34001-3 Democratic D+15.7 7,462
34001-4 Democratic D+24.2 4,259
34001-5 Democratic D+12.2 2,582
34001-9 Democratic D+2.2 2,305
34001-6 Democratic D+4.7 2,172
34001-8 Democratic D+16.6 1,890
34001-10 Democratic D+15.5 1,836
34001-7 Republican R+3.7 1,608
34001-12 Democratic D+6.4 1,357
34001-11 Democratic D+23.0 1,345
34001-14 Democratic D+11.2 626
34001-17 Republican R+4.3 579
34001-13 Democratic D+4.0 400
34001-15 Democratic D+0.0 348
34001-16 Republican R+0.3 283
